NJOA Trustee Wins EarthX 30 Under 30 Award For Environmental Innovators

Trenton – NJOA trustee/spokesman recognized with national award for tireless commitment to conservation, public land access and advancing his sports

The New Jersey Outdoor Alliance on Monday released a statement congratulating board trustee and spokesman Cody McLaughlin for winning national recognition as an inaugural member of the EarthX 30 Under 30: The Green Generation, sponsored by the American Conservation Coalition, The Audubon Society and EarthX.

“I’m proud to stand shoulder to shoulder with this group of environmental pioneers to make a difference and advance the cause of conservation” said NJOA spokesman Cody McLaughlin, “This is further proof that hunting, fishing and trapping are conservation and sportsmen are a key tool in the toolbox for those who conserve our outdoors. The outdoors belong to everyone, and with that gift comes the responsibility of each of us to conserve our natural resources.”

In a statement released by the American Conservation Coalition, ACC President Benji Backer said: “ACC is proud to partner with EarthX and Audubon to recognize these outstanding individuals who are leading the way on crucial environmental issues. EarthX is the perfect place to bring these leaders together for a few days of inspiring and productive conversations on various issues, and we look forward to the progress those dialogues will bring. Their dedication and hard work is making waves, and we are honored to highlight their achievements and to support their efforts in the future.”

The winners of 30 Under 30 will participate in a day of panels and events at EarthX 2019 in Dallas, Texas, followed by an evening reception recognizing their achievements.

About the New Jersey  Outdoor Alliance: New Jersey Outdoor Alliance’s mission is “preservation through conservation.” NJOA serves as a grassroots coalition of outdoorsmen and outdoorswomen dedicated to the conservation of natural resources and environmental stewardship that champions the intrinsic value of fishing, hunting and trapping, among opinion leaders, policy makers, and the public at-large.
